FCC Travels to Toronto FC II to End Regular-Season Slate

October 11, 2017 - United Soccer League Championship (USL)
FC Cincinnati News Release


FC Cincinnati at Toronto FC II UPCOMING

FCC plays its regular-season finale this Sat., Oct. 14 at Toronto FC II with kickoff scheduled for 7:30 p.m.

The match will be aired on WSTR.

PLAYOFF SCENARIOS

FCC holds onto eighth place in the Eastern Conference table with 43 points and an 11-10-10 record.

While FCC can control their destiny with a win, there are a few scenarios at play.

Orlando City B (10-9-12) is one point behind FCC with 42.

An Orlando City B loss this Thurs. at Tampa Bay Rowdies (50 pts.) would mean a playoff berth for FCC based on points.

An Orlando City B tie would also secure a playoff berth for FCC, regardless if the Orange and Blue fall to Toronto FC II Sat. due to the first tiebreaker, which is total wins.

Should Orlando City B win over Tampa Bay, FCC would be in a must-win situation as Bethlehem Steel FC (12-12-7) currently holds the edge in total wins.

Teams above FCC can affect the Orange and Blue's final position should FCC win Sat.

Matches to watch will be New York Red Bulls II's (44 pts.) road match at Rochester (50 pts.) and Bethlehem Steel FC contest against Saint Louis FC this Sun at. BST's Goodman Stadium.

ABOUT TORONTO FC II

Toronto FC II is 6-18-7 with 25 points and have one win in their last five fixtures.

TFC II suffered a 4-2 loss last week against Bethlehem Steel FC.

Shaan Hundal is the team leader in goals with six after putting away the game-winning goal in a 1-0 victory over Louisville City FC two weeks ago.

Jordan Hamilton is second on the squad with five.

Angelo Cavalluzzo has made 19 appearances in goal and posted six shutouts while making 79 saves.

FCC will look to defend a 3-0-0 series record against Toronto FC II.

The Orange and Blue posted a 1-0 win at Nippert Stadium in May with Tyler Polak finding Danni König for the game-winning goal.

HILDEBRANDT BACK ON TOP

Mitch Hildebrandt totaled five saves last week and has accumulated 98 saves on the year to jump over Moise Pouaty (Colorado Springs Switchbacks FC) and grab the USL lead.

He has seven clean sheets to tie for 11th while conceding 44 goals for a 1.47 goals-against average.

Djiby is tied for 11th with 11 goals on the year and tied for 12th with 54 shots taken.

Danni König is tied for 14th with 10 goals.

Kenney Walker, a Player of the Week following a two assist and one-goal effort against New York Red Bulls II, is tied for 12th in the league with six assists.

LAST WEEK RECAP

FCC suffered a 4-0 loss to Ottawa Fury FC Sun., losing by a four-goal margin for the second time this year.

The loss was the first for FCC against Fury FC with the Canadian side joining the USL this year and the series goes to 1-1-0.
